ABOUT THIS EVENT
Struggling to keep track of critical supply chain assets like containers, cages or stillages? You're not alone. Many logistics and operations teams still rely on outdated, manual tracking methods, leading to inefficiency, delays and asset loss.
Join us to explore how leading organisations are using asset tracking to not only monitor location, but detect movement, temperature breaches and misuse — with customisable alerts that trigger action before issues escalate. Discover a practical, scalable solution through real-world examples in transport, aviation and logistics.
